DENVER: SNAPSHOT
• Denver returns 55% of its point scoring and 48% of its goal scoring from 2017-18
•
Jarid Lukosevicius leads the returners with 76 points (43-33-76) in 118 career games
• Returners/Lost: 15/11 (Total), 9/5 (Forwards), 5/4 (Defenseman), 1/2 (Goalies)
• Last season, the Pioneers made their 11th consecutive trip to the NCAA Tournament and became the first two-time winners of the NCHC Frozen Faceoff

OPENING NIGHT
• Denver's 4-1 win at Air Force on Oct. 12 was its first in a season opener since the 2014-15 campaign when the Pioneers beat RPI 3-0 (0-2-1 in-between)
•
Emilio Pettersen had a goal and two assists to lead the Pioneers with three points
• Pettersen recorded the first three-point game for a Pioneer in a season-opener since then-junior Trevor Moore (0-3-3) on Oct. 9, 2015 at Air Force.
• Friday night also marked the first three-point game by a Denver freshman on opening night since Luke Salazar led the Pioneers with two goals and an assist against Notre Dame on Oct. 11, 2008.
ALABAMA-HUNTSVILLE: SNAPSHOT
• Alabama-Huntsville will play its fourth game against an NCHC opponent to start its season, arriving to Magness Arena on a three-game losing streak
• The Chargers return 56% of their point scoring and 43% of their goal scoring from 2017-18
• Last season, the Chargers posted a 12-23-2 (10-16-2 WCHA) record, marking their best season since joining the WCHA in the 2013-14 seasonÂ
• Chargers head coach Mike Corbett played at Denver from 1993-97

YOUNG PIONEERS
• At 28,
David Carle is the youngest coach in Division I college hockey
• The Pioneers have the fourth-youngest team in college hockey with an average age of 20 years/8 months
•
Colin Staub (24), Denver's oldest player, is more than six years older than
Brendan Budy (18), the Pioneers' youngest player
• The Pioneers 20 freshmen and sophomores, the most since the 2007-08 season when Tyler Bozak was a freshman
EXPERIENCED STAFF
• Assistant Coach
Tavis MacMillan served as head coach of Alaska-Fairbanks from 2004-07
• Assistant Coach
Dallas Ferguson served as head coach of Alaska-Fairbanks from 2008-17
• Volunteer Assistant Coach
Steven Reinprecht played 663 NHL games over 11 NHL seasons, winning a Stanley Cup with the Colorado Avalanche in 2001
• Team Manager
Ben Scrivens played 144 NHL games over five NHL seasons in addition to representing Canada at the 2018 Winter Olympics
